MATT SMITH (MANAGER, PROMOTIONAL TEAM, AGENT)

Matt has worked with a number of bands throughout his school and college years, and has made significant progress in learning new styles and techniques in all aspects of modern music. He first started out playing the drums in his first year at Church Stretton Secondary School, whih is where he later went on to achieve grade 7 percussion, after only 3 years of lessons. After this he was self taught in more modern aspects of the drums, and now can learn new songs within a matter of hours. Throughout his years at school he played with many teenage bands, the most popular being Anvil, with whom he teamed with aspired guitarist Richard Fowles. After working with Richard he then went on to work with the schools orchestra group, and appeared in the highly successful school production of 'Blood Brothers'.

Since leaving Church Stretton Matt has accomplished very high awards and has progressed even further within the musical field. In his first year at Shrewsbury Sixth Form College he achieved his grade 8 acknowledgement and went onto receive both A and B grade performance marks overall. He has now in his second year also completed work on hi thrid album with his newly aclaimed band Six Sixty One. Throughout all of these achievements Matt has learned to work with as many different musical genres as possible and has therefore been able to work with hundreds of different groups producing music from jazz to heavy metal, pop and funk to accapella.

However, Matt now has new plans to progress even further if possible with his music. He state: "I want to now try and give something back to the people that have already helped me throughout my long and strenuous journey into the music business, and this is why I am setting up Idol Artists. It will give me a chance to work with many children and students and to help them to progress as I have further into the difficult and challenging world of music".

GEMMA HINDMARCH (SOLO ARTIST, DEPARTMEN MANAGER)

Gemmas story is slightly different to Matt's, but it is still very rewarding. Gemma started out at Sundorne Secondary School within Shrewsbury. She started out with her singing at a very young age, and started to produce music also at a young age. She has recently been working around the Shropshire area doing paid gigs on her own, before she came to work for Idol Artists.

However Gemma doesn't only specialse with her amazing vocal diversity. She is also an acclaimed actres and is currently working with and at the Stage 2 Performing Arts Acdemy, situated at the driving range in Shrewsbury. Here she teaches youngsters to sing and to do drama and dance, but is currently working with Stage 2 in their own production of 'Chess' at the Music Hall, Shrewsbury. With this in mind we hope to introduce drama and dance into the Idol Artists services in the not too distant future, and hopefully we can aid youngsters into the drama world aswell as music.
